Retaining artificial chlorinated swimming pools calls for typical checking of chlorine degrees and water top quality. Pool operators and homeowners will have to Examine the chlorine concentration usually to be sure it stays within the advisable range. Too little chlorine can lead to inadequate sanitation, making it possible for germs and algae to prosper. Conversely, too much chlorine stages can cause skin and eye discomfort for swimmers. The perfect chlorine amount for synthetic chlorinated pools normally falls in between one and 3 pieces for each million (ppm). Maintaining this equilibrium is important for giving a snug and Harmless swimming practical experience.

As well as chlorine ranges, artificial chlorinated pools need appropriate pH equilibrium. The pH of pool water ought to ideally be amongst 7.two and seven.six. Should the pH is simply too minimal, the water results in being acidic, resulting in corrosion of pool equipment and discomfort for swimmers. In case the pH is too substantial, chlorine will become much less productive, lessening its ability to sanitize the drinking water. Frequent testing and adjustment of pH ranges support ensure that artificial chlorinated pools continue to be properly-well balanced and comfy for buyers. Pool proprietors normally use pH tests kits and chemical changes to maintain the proper pH concentrations within their swimming pools.

One more important aspect of synthetic chlorinated pools is using stabilizers. Chlorine can degrade swiftly when subjected to daylight, lowering its effectiveness to be a disinfectant. To fight this, pool proprietors generally include cyanuric acid, a stabilizer that assists prolong the life of chlorine in outside swimming pools. Devoid of stabilizers, chlorine levels can drop speedily, demanding Repeated additions to maintain correct sanitation. By utilizing the correct amount of stabilizer, artificial chlorinated swimming pools can continue to be cleaner for for a longer time intervals with minimum chlorine decline.

Artificial chlorinated pools also have to have program routine maintenance beyond chemical balancing. Filtration methods Participate in a crucial function in preserving the drinking water clear by getting rid of debris, Dust, and organic and natural matter. Pool filters, together with sand filters, cartridge filters, and diatomaceous earth filters, assistance trap impurities and forestall them from circulating within the h2o. Standard cleansing and backwashing of filters make sure they operate effectively. Furthermore, pool owners ought to skim the drinking water floor, vacuum the pool flooring, and brush the pool partitions to forestall algae buildup and retain h2o clarity. Right routine maintenance will help artificial chlorinated pools stay in optimum issue for swimmers.

Regardless of the a lot of advantages of artificial chlorinated swimming pools, it is important for pool proprietors and operators to adhere to safety guidelines and best tactics. Good storage and dealing with of chlorine and also other pool chemicals are very important to forestall accidents and chemical imbalances. Chlorine need to be stored inside of a interesting, dry spot clear of direct sunlight and incompatible substances. Mixing chlorine with other substances, for example ammonia or acids, can produce unsafe reactions. Pool routine maintenance personnel needs to be properly trained in chemical safety and comply with recommended suggestions for dealing with and application.
